The occurrence of varicose veins is due to damaged vessels that develop purple, red, and blue patterns under the skin. The condition can become increasingly severe and contribute to painful lumpy veins that are unappealing and often affect the ability to function normally. The formation of spider veins includes a purple and blue color that is twisted and often appears as a web below the skin surface. It occurs when the normal valves of the vessels cannot function optimally and the excess blood accumulates. Areas including the face and legs are commonly affected and in most cases, it needs invasive procedure to remove the damaged veins for regular operation.
There are a number of causes attributed to the varicose vein that may be related to changes in hormones, obesity, and increased levels of pressure in the legs. Do not sit or stand for long periods without moving around because it hinders normal circulation and can cause the symptoms to become worse. Participate in regular exercises as this will prevent problems and aids in improvements in the correct functionality.
If you wish to prevent the formation of varicose veins, there are a number of steps that can be taken to support healthy operation. Support stockings should be worn in cases where you spend hours sitting or standing, wearing compression stockings moving every 10 to 15 minutes can make a significant difference. Routine exercise methods should be implemented as it aids in maintaining a suitable weight.
wearing the correct types of compression stockings can aid in facilitating the healthy operation of all veins and minimize surgery. Surgery is required for individuals with thickened and painful veins that are not responsive to alternatives including Sclerotherapy. This is most commonly performed in the legs where the surgeon will make small incision to reach and remove the problematic vessels.
A common type of surgery is litigation where large varicose veins are tied off and removed through the skin. This requires a complete assessment by a surgeon to determine which solutions prove best for your needs. Once the procedure has been completed, patients will need to wear compression stockings for a specified period of time to ensure that the correct healing takes place.
